| My verdict on trying Soarin' and TOT !!!! Way back in May, before our trip to the World, I asked your advice about Soarin' and TOT. Pathetically I worry about anything that might make me sick.... sounds daft, but not if you don't like getting sick ! ANYWAY, back to the issue - I took all your advice, along with plenty of "encouragement" from my family, and braved both TOT and Soarin'. Soarin' was AMAZING - a first for all of us, and a firm favourite. It was soooo lovely, nothing at all to be worried about, can't wait to ride that again next time. Wish we could have gone straight back on it. We were in row 3, so it'll be interesting to see if the view is better from the front 2 rows. Tower of Terror - I thought the special effects were really cool. And, the drops - well they were not anywhere near as bad as I'd imagined, but I did find myself screaming a lot!!! (I scream at everything though), and I rode it twice. Both rides I thought we'd reached the end and were about to get off, and then the elevator started falling from the top again!!! ![]() Thanks again for all your advice.
